I know "kit" was traditionally used to designate the grouping of different types of
materials. Is "kit" still an acceptable cataloging term to use in Marc records and
call numbers? Example: if we have a book that we package together with a "spoken
word" sound recording, does that get labeled as a kit? If any of you use the "Kit"
designation, do you just follow the word with the call number? (Kit F Pau)? Thanks
very much for any answers you can send my way.
